Grafikpapst

Its not Showrunners, its the BBC. Allegedly, Victorian Clara from Snowman was originally intended to be our Clara, but the BBC vetoed it. The reason is prolly that they think a companion from the past isnt relateable enough for viewers. Modern companions are, to a big degree, essentialy there to give wishfullfillment to viewers. Not to an obnoxious degree yet, but its certainly an aspect.

I always wonder about the potential companions, like Samantha Briggs from *The Faceless Ones* and Ray from *Delta and the Bannermen*, characters who were intended to become companions but the actresses declined the role. Not that I don't love Victoria and Ace, but I wonder what the alternates might have been like.


HopeAuq101

I heard that the maid from Evil was also asked before they went with Victoria


[deleted]

Yes Samantha and Jamie had really good chemistry on screen. She was a solid headstrong character for the time. The dynamic between all 3 would have been awesome. Ray was a bit too chipper for my liking think if that had gone ahead we may have seen some tension in the Tardis between her and Ace…which on screen again would have been good to watch.

I thought Science Officer Todd from 'Kinda' had a great dynamic with the Fifth Doctor, and would have been a terrific companion. The Seventh Doctor and Ray had great chemistry in 'Delta and the Bannermen', but her character type -- earnest, open, wide-eyed -- was probably too close to Mel's to follow on immediately after Bonnie Langford. Still, I love Sara Griffiths' performance... the way she delivered some of her lines ('He's been ionized!') really stole the show IMO. :D If JNT had decided on Ray instead of Ace as the Doctor's new companion, Seven's era would probably have unfolded in a very different way...
